Denník zmien rozhrania API vizuálov služby Power BI
Táto stránka obsahuje krátky súhrn existujúcich verzií rozhrania API a informácie, ktoré môžete očakávať v nadchádzajúcej verzii. Verzie uvedené na tomto zozname sa považujú za stabilné a nemenia sa.
API v5.10.0
- DataViewMetadataColumn má novú vlastnosť s názvom
sourceFieldParameters
. Táto vlastnosť udáva, či je aktuálne pole výsledkom parametra poľa. Ak jedno pole môže pochádzať z viacerých parametrov poľa, táto vlastnosť obsahuje zoznam všetkých súvisiacich parametrov poľa. - Podporuje Desktop jún 2024
API v5.9.1
acquireAADTokenService
: Vylepšené na podporu týchto cloudov.- Komerčný cloud
- China Cloud
- Komunitný cloud štátnej správy USA
- Komunitný cloud štátnej správy USA High
- Cloud Ministerstva obrany USA
API v5.9.0
- Rozhranie API filtra hierarchickej identity: Umožňuje vytvoriť vizuál, ktorý používa priradenie Matrix DataView na filtrovanie údajov na základe údajových bodov, ktoré používajú hierarchickú štruktúru. Je to užitočné pri vlastných vizuáloch, ktoré využívajú sémantické modely kľúčov skupiny a chcú filtrovať hierarchie na základe údajových bodov.
acquireAADTokenService
: Rozšírené o ďalšie vlastnosti- Podporuje Desktop marec 2024
API v5.8.0
- Rozhranie API lokálneho úložiska: Nová verzia rozhrania API lokálneho úložiska je k dispozícii pre všetky vlastné vizuály a ovládaná globálnym nastavením, ktoré je predvolene zapnuté . Správca môže vypnúť globálne nastavenie a zakázať staršie rozhranie API aj novú verziu rozhrania API.
- Podpora vlastných vizuálov pre objekty: Podpora objektov pre vlastné vizuály na optimalizáciu používateľského prostredia a poskytovanie jednotného prostredia na tvorbu par s hotovými vizuálmi.
- Podporuje Desktop február 2024
API v5.7.0
- Rozhranie API na overovanie vlastných vizuálov služby Power BI: Umožňuje vlastným vizuálom získať prístupové tokeny spoločnosti Microsoft Entra prostredníctvom jediného prihlásenia (SSO), čím sa zjednodušujú zabezpečené a efektívne kontextové operácie používateľa.
- Dynamický ovládací prvok prechodu na detaily: Umožňuje vizuálu dynamicky povoliť alebo vypnúť funkciu prechodu na detaily pomocou volania rozhrania API.
- Keď je povolená funkcia prechodu na detaily, sú k dispozícii všetky funkcie funkcií prechodu na detaily a rozbalenia a zbalenia. Tieto funkcie zahŕňajú volania rozhrania API, príkazy kontextovej ponuky, tlačidlá prechodu v hlavičke a podporu pre údaje hierarchie.
- Keď je funkcia prechodu na detaily zakázaná, tieto funkcie nie sú k dispozícii.
- Podporuje Aplikáciu Desktop v decembri 2023
API v5.4.0
- Vylepšená navigácia na klávesnici: Vylepšuje dostupnosť a použiteľnosť vizuálov tým, že poskytuje ďalšie možnosti interakcie s vizuálom pomocou klávesnice.
- Zistiť použitie filtra v zostavách: Zistite, či v zostave sú použité nejaké filtre.
- Podporuje aplikáciu Desktop máj 2023
API v5.3.0
- Aktualizácia selectionId pre maticu
dataView
.Poznámka
Základné údaje prvku selectionId sa môžu zmeniť. Trvalý selectionId/identityIndex používajúci staršiu verziu rozhrania API preto nemusí byť relevantný vo vizuáloch matice.
downloadService
: Pridá novú metóduexportVisualsContentExtended
, ktorá vráti rozbalené informácie o výsledku stiahnutého súboru.- Podporuje Desktop marec 2023
API v5.2.0
- Prispôsobené zníženie počtu údajov – táto funkcia pridaná do capabilities.json schémy umožňuje dynamickú úpravu okna načítania údajov pomocou kódu vlastného vizuálu autora zostavy.
- Podporuje Desktop december 2022
API v5.1.0
- Vlastné zoradenie – vylepšené vlastné zoradenie tabuliek
- Medzisúčty – nový typ medzisúčtov udáva, či sa majú súčty načítať pred alebo po zvyšku údajov
- Filter identity – filtrovanie kategorických údajov
- Nová tabla formátu – návrh vlastného vizuálu, ktorý podporuje nový návrh tably formátu
- Podporuje Desktop október 2022
API v4.7.0
- Rozhranie API licencovania – predáva, spravuje a vynucuje licencie priamo prostredníctvom komerčnej služby Marketplace.
- Rozhranie API pre prechod na detaily – môžete vytvoriť vizuál, ktorý môže spustiť operáciu prechodu na detaily samostatne bez interakcie používateľa.
- Podporuje aplikáciu Desktop júl 2022
API v4.6.0
- Vlastnosť New capabilities: oprávnenia a dve oprávnenia:
- webový prístup
- stiahnutie súboru z vlastného vizuálu
- Pridané dva zodpovedajúce prepínače správcu nájomníka
- Stiahnutie rozhrania API na povolenie sťahovania vizuálu do súboru
- Podporuje Desktop jún 2022
API v4.2.0
- Nové vlajky na rozbalenie a zbalenie hlavičiek riadkov
- Podporuje Desktop február 2022
API v3.8.0
- Podporuje aplikáciu Desktop máj 2021 a novšie verzie.
API v3.7.0
- Podporuje desktop apríl 2021 a novšie verzie.
API v3.6.0
- Vizuál môže prijímať aktualizácie zo služby Power BI bez potreby viazania údajov.
- Podporuje desktop 2021 februára a novšie verzie.
- Podporuje Desktop RS máj 2021 a novšie verzie.
API v3.4.0
fetchMoreData
: novýaggregateSegments
parameter (predvolená hodnota true), na podporu neagregácie fetchMoreData- Podporuje aplikáciu Desktop 2020 November a novšej.
- Podporuje Desktop RS január 2021 a novšie verzie.
API v3.2.0
- Podporuje funkciu supportsMultiVisualSelection
- Podporuje verziu Desktop 2019 September a novšie verzie.
- Podporuje Desktop RS január 2020 a novšie verzie.
API v2.6.0
- Pridanie vlastnosti isInFocus na aktualizáciu možnosti a metódy switchFocusModeState do hostiteľa vizuálu
- Podporuje prispôsobenie medzisúčtov
- Podporuje desktop 2019 jún a novšie verzie.
- Podporuje Desktop RS máj 2019 a novšie verzie.
API v2.5.0
- Podporuje tablu Analýza
- Podporuje
SelectionIdBuilder
metódy withMatrixNode a withTable - Už nepodporuje
DataRepetitionSelector
rozhranie, nahrádza hodata.CustomVisualOpaqueIdentity
rozhranie
API v2.3.0
- Rozhranie API stránky prvého kontaktu
- Rozhranie API lokálneho úložiska
- Rozhranie API n-tíc filtrov (filtrovanie viacerých stĺpcov)
- Rozhranie API udalostí vykresľovania
API v2.2.0
- Podporuje obnovenie filtra JSON z knižnice DataView
- Rozhranie API kontextovejmeny
- Podporuje funkciu podrobnej analýzy
API v2.1.0
- Vylepšenia výkonu:
- Rýchlejšie časy načítania
- Menšie nároky na pamäť
- Optimalizované transakcie s údajmi a udalosťami
Poznámky k vydaniu
Rozhrania API opätovne spracovať filtrovanie budú k dispozícii v rozhraní API 2.2 a nie sú podporované v rozhraní API 2.1.
Vizuály dostanú iba typ dataView, ktorý bol deklarovaný v ich možnostiach. Vizuály, ktoré používali viacero typov dataView, budú v dôsledku tejto aktualizácie nerušiť.
Už nepodporuje
DataViewScopeIdentity
rozhranie, nahrádza hodata.DataRepetitionSelector
rozhranie . Ak ste použiliDataViewScopeIdentity
kľúčovú vlastnosť rozhrania, môžete ju nahradiť vlastnosťouJSON.stringify(identity)
undefined
hodnota vnútri dataView je nahradená výrazomnull
. Pri iterácii cez pole pomocouvar item in myArray
sa vynechá naundefined
, ale nevynechá nanull
. Vizuály používajúci tento vzor môže táto aktualizácia porušiť. Nezabudnite vyhľadať hodnotunull
v poliach:for (var item in myArray) { if (!item) { continue; } console.log(item); }
Vlastnosť
proto
už neukladá skryté metaúdaje/údaje vnútri dataView. Vizuály pristupujú k vlastnostiam cezproto
môže táto aktualizácia rozdeliť.
API v1.13.0
- Podporuje synchronizáciu rýchlych filtrov. Poznámka: Z dôvodu aktuálneho stavu kódu PBI táto možnosť funguje len pre rýchle filtre s jedným poľom, prečítajte si ďalšie informácie.
- Zjednodušenie ovládania: Podpora vysokého kontrastu
- Zjednodušenie ovládania: Príznak Povoliť zameranie klávesnice
API v1.12.0
- Podporuje motívy
- Podporuje metódu fetchMoreData. Poznámka: Rozhranie API načítania väčšieho množstva údajov sa zvláda pevného limitu 30 tisíc údajových bodov.
- Rozhranie API popisov plátna
API v1.11.0
- FilterManager API
- Podporuje záložky
API v1.10.0
- Pridáva
ILocalizationManager
- Rozhranie API overovania
API v1.9.0
API v1.8.0
- Podporuje nový typ fillRule (prechod) v schéme možností
- Podporuje vlastnosť rule v schéme možností pre vlastnosti objektu
API v1.7.0
- Podporuje RESJSON
API v1.6.2
- Podporuje režim úprav pre vizuál na vstup do režimu úprav vo vizuáli
- Podporuje interaktívne R vizuály služby Power BI (html) na základe jazyka HTML
API v1.5.0
- Podporuje povolenie interakcií pre interaktivitu vizuálov
API v1.4.0
- Podporuje lokalizáciu
API v1.3.0
- Podporuje popisy
API v1.2.0
- Pridanie vlastnosti colorPalette na spravovanie farieb použitých vo vizuáli.
- Podporuje viacnásobný výber – selectionManager akceptuje pole
SelectionId
. - Podporuje R vizuály používajúci R skripty
API v1.1.0
- Podporuje vizuál ladenia v prvku iFrame
- Pridanie odľahčeného testovacieho prostredia (sandbox) s rýchlejšou inicializáciou prvku iFrame
- Oprava problému Capabilities.objects nepodporuje typ "text"
- Podporuje
pbiviz update
aktualizáciu definícií a schémy typu rozhrania API vizuálu - Podporuje
--api-version
príznak v na vytvorenie vizuálovpbiviz new
s konkrétnou verziou rozhrania API - Podporuje vydanie alfa rozhrania API v1.2.0
Hostiteľ vizuálu
- Pridanie createSelectionIdBuilder na vytvorenie jedinečných identifikátorov používaných na výber údajov
- Pridanie createSelectionManager na spravovanie stavu výberu vizuálu a oznamovanie zmien hostiteľovi vizuálu
- Pridanie poľa predvolených farieb na použitie vo vizuáloch
API v1.0.0
- Úvodné vydanie rozhrania API